#3453c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3453c4 is composed of 20.4% red, 32.5%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.5% cyan, 57.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 227.1 degrees, a saturation of 58.1% and a lightness of 48.6%. #3453c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#68a6ff with #000089.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3453c4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03040a is the darkest color, while #f9faf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3453c4
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777981 is the less saturated color, while #0438f4 is the most saturated one.
